IMPORTANT NOTICE TO ALL EQUINE CLIENTS

There is an ongoing Equine Herpesvirus 1(EHV-1) outbreak that stems from the World Championship Barrel Racing (WPRA) finals in Waco, Texas and the Barrel Futurities of America (BFA) race in Guthrie, Oklahoma. With many of these horses traveling across state lines, there have been reports of potential exposure in Nebraska and the surrounding states.

If your horse has traveled to either of these events, or if they have been in contact with any horses who were at these events you should isolate them away from other horses for the next 14 days.

The EHV outbreak is causing a specific and severe clinical manifestation called Equine Herpesvirus Myeloencephalopathy (EHM). EHV is spread through direct contact between horses, shared equipment such as buckets and/or tack, contaminated trailers, aerosolized discharge from coughing/snorting, or from people who have handled exposed horses.

BIOSECURITY IS THE MOST IMPORTANT STEP.

If your horses have recently traveled anywhere, monitor for:
1. Nasal discharge
2. Toe-dragging/hind-end weakness and loss of balance
3. Lethargy
4. Fever above 101.5 F

If your horse has traveled and displays any of these signs, please contact our office. Until this outbreak is resolved, we suggest to stop all unnecessary travel of horses and to ensure your horse is up to date on its vaccinations.
